Occupying a prime beachfront location where the towering Al Hafar Mountains meet their reflection in the Gulf of Oman, The Chedi Muscat is a member of The Leading Hotels of the World and also holds the torch as Oman’s first contemporary hotel. This exclusive 21-acre resort, lined in fringing palms and extensive reflecting pools, is a place of understated elegance, bringing a perfect balance of peaceful Omani architecture and sophisticated Asian style to each luxurious stay.

Property Details

The Chedi Muscat represents a mix of Omani influenced minimalism and traditional design. Described best as Arabic chic, the guestrooms and villas combine refined design sensibilities, neutral-hued plush furnishings, and the latest in entertainment technology. Luxuriate in the open plan bathrooms, with their powerful rain showers and exclusive Aqua di Parma bath amenities, and relish in the high ceilings and oversized windows opening to views of the Gulf of Oman waters, elegantly landscaped gardens, or the dramatic Al Hafar Mountains. Discerning guests will appreciate the 28 Chedi Club Suite villas, outfitted with private terraces and terrazzo sunken bathtubs, as well as the eight Deluxe Club Rooms, which also grant access to The Club Lounge’s many VIP treatments like daily afternoon tea and evening cocktails and canapés.

Nine drink and dining venues whisk guests around the culinary world, from the Mediterranean and the Middle East to Southeast Asia and India. Dine casually along the private beach at The Beach Restaurant, under the starry sky at the outdoor Arabian Courtyard, or more formally under the European chandeliers amid the open show kitchens at The Restaurant. The Chedi is where the champagne freely overflows during indulgent Friday brunches, and where the traditional Omani experience awaits within the colorful divans, sparkling lanterns, and authentic flavored water pipes of the Shisha Lounge.

The surrounding Muscat area is saturated with frenetic souks, timeless fortresses, vast deserts, soaring dunes, and romantic seascapes, from Nizwa to Wahiba. While this region of Oman offers an inspiring selection of natural and manmade experiences, many may find it near impossible to leave the sumptuous relaxation of The Chedi. Boasting the largest spa in Muscat, the longest infinity pool in the Middle East, sprawling palm-lined grounds, and three ultra-pampering cabanas, The Chedi Muscat is a sleek beachside paradise where quiet, contemplative spaces are immeasurable and the water views seem to stretch out infinitely into the horizon.
